Sunday,
December 30, 2018- Ugandan beauty, Quinn Abenakyo, who was recently crowned Miss World Africa, has heeded the fashion
advice given by President Yoweri Museveni when she visited him at State House
last week.The beautiful lady paid Museveni a courtesy call at State House Uganda following her success at the Miss World pageant where she finished among the top five-the first Ugandan to achieve that feat. After the meeting, the long-serving President posted on twitter:
“Abenakyo is indeed a tall, beautiful Musoga girl. My only concern is that she was wearing Indian hair. I have encouraged her to keep her natural, African hair. We must show African beauty in its natural form.” Well, the graceful lady has responded accordingly and she was spotted rocking her short natural hair during dinner at State House held in her honor by President Museveni.
When sharing photos from the State House dinner, Museveni wrote on twitter.
“When we met in Entebbe, I advised Abenakyo to keep her hair natural. I am glad she heeded the advice and re-asserted her African identity. God beautifully created Africans, there is no need to add or subtract anything.”
